How does it work?

As seen on FB (by me, anyhow), US business is the business leviathan of the e-counselling video game. They declare to have 500 certified counsellors working for them, each with a minimum of three years of experience.

After filling out a questionnaire to determine what specific flavour of psychological you are, you’re paired with a counsellor, who you can mercilessly switch for a different one at any time. (I got Dr. Laura Dabney, from Virginia). You then start an immediate messaged treatment session that both you and your counsellor can drop in and out of, and which could, in theory, go on and on up until among you ultimately passed away.

What does it cost?

You get a totally free seven-day trial – similar to a totally free Netflix or Amazon Prime trial, other than with way more concerns about what your childhood resembled. After that, it costs from �,� 24.50 a week for unrestricted message-based counselling and one ‘totally free’ phone session with your counsellor each month.
